This is a great opportunity for an ambitious Electrical Engineer to leverage their experience in electrical engineering to design and produce electrical systems for a variety of projects for external clients, including positioning controls for remote handling systems, machinery controls, safety circuits and LV/ELV systems to name but a few. Using electrical CAD software to produce schematics, hook-ups and other electrical design documentation, the Electrical Engineer will also contribute to risk assessments and hazard analysis as well as supporting physical commissioning and in-house test activities.

What's required to be successful in this Electrical Engineer role?

  • Solid experience within electrical engineering, covering areas such as electrical design, safety circuits, distributed I/O and low voltage systems
  • Experience of producing electrical systems designs for complex machinery in areas such as remote handling, robotics, motion control - encoders/resolvers - etc.
  • Use of electrical CAD software such as Trimble (Amtech), PAScal and SEE
